Yes โ Sky: Children of the Light is cross-platform between iPhone and Android, which is the single most useful thing to know about it if you and your partner are on different phones.
What cross-platform actually means here
Cross-platform play means the version on your partner's phone and the version on yours are the same game and the same servers. You are not looking at separate iOS and Android worlds that never meet โ you install it on whatever you each already own and play together from there.
Sky: Children of the Light is on both the App Store and Google Play, so it does not matter which of you is on iPhone and which is on Android.
Setting it up on two different phones
- Install Sky: Children of the Light on each phone from whichever store you use.
- Create or join the same co-op room.
- Team up and take on the levels together.
- If one of you cannot see the other, check you are both signed in to the same kind of account โ that is the usual culprit, not the phone.
Nine times out of ten a "we cannot find each other" problem is an account problem, not an iPhone-versus-Android problem.

Frequently asked questions
- Is Sky: Children of the Light cross-platform between iPhone and Android?
- Yes. Sky: Children of the Light supports cross-platform play, so an iPhone player and an Android player can play together in the same session.
- Can I play Sky: Children of the Light with my partner if we have different phones?
- You can. Different phones are fine as long as you both install Sky: Children of the Light and link up in-game โ the platform difference does not separate you.
- Do we need the same store account for Sky: Children of the Light?
- No. Your App Store and Google Play accounts are separate from your in-game account. It is the in-game account that needs to connect you, which is why the friend step matters more than the store you downloaded from.
